3
, 나는 그 주소에 변수 이름을 보유하는 문자열을 설정 어떻게, 나는 다음과 같은 펄 코드 같은 것을하고 싶지 :XS에서 이름에서 변수 주소를 얻으려면 어떻게해야합니까? XS에서
perlguts에서our $var = 1;
print ${$main::{var}};
, 나는 그 주소에 변수 이름을 보유하는 문자열을 설정 어떻게, 나는 다음과 같은 펄 코드 같은 것을하고 싶지 :XS에서 이름에서 변수 주소를 얻으려면 어떻게해야합니까? XS에서
perlguts에서our $var = 1;
print ${$main::{var}};
, 그것은 말한다 :
당신은 스칼라 변수의 이름을 알고 있다면, 당신은 다음을 사용하여 SV에 대한 포인터를 얻을 수 있습니다 :
SV* get_sv("package::varname", FALSE);
덕분에, 나는 그것을보고 너무 게으른했다. –
문제 없습니다. 나는 RTFM 유형의 남자가 아니야. – Axeman